Writing & Content Freelancers

1. Claude (Anthropic) - Best for Long-Form Writing

Claude 3.5 Sonnet and Claude 3.7 are consistently rated the strongest AI for:

  • Long-form article drafting with nuanced tone
  • Research synthesis across complex topics
  • Editing existing copy to match brand voice
  • Writing proposals, emails, and client pitches

Free tier: Yes - claude.ai free plan (usage limits apply) Paid: Claude Pro at $20/month (priority access, longer context)

2. ChatGPT (OpenAI) - Best All-Around

ChatGPT's GPT-4o model handles:

  • Brainstorming outlines and angles
  • FAQ drafting
  • Social media caption variations
  • Quick turnaround drafts for content mills

Free tier: GPT-4o with daily limits (free account) Paid: ChatGPT Plus at $20/month

3. SurferSEO - Best for SEO Writers

SurferSEO analyzes top-ranking SERP pages and gives you a real-time content score, keyword density recommendations, and competitor NLP term analysis as you write.

Best for: Freelancers writing SEO blog content for agencies or clients. Cost: From $89/month - best shared across a writing team.

4. Grammarly + Hemingway Editor

  • Grammarly Pro (~$12/month): Grammar, tone detection, plagiarism checking - non-negotiable for professional writers
  • Hemingway Editor (free web): Highlights sentences that are hard to read and grades overall readability - essential for web copy

Design Freelancers

5. Midjourney - Best for Concept Art & Marketing Visuals

Midjourney v6 produces stunning visual concepts from text prompts. Used by:

  • Brand designers pitching concepts to clients
  • Social media managers creating scroll-stopping images
  • UX designers exploring interface aesthetics

Cost: $10–$60/month (based on GPU hours) Access: Via Discord or Midjourney.com web interface

6. Adobe Firefly - Best for Professional Designers

Adobe Firefly is integrated directly into Photoshop and Illustrator, making it the strongest choice for designers already in the Adobe ecosystem.

  • Generative Fill: Replace or extend image backgrounds seamlessly
  • Text to Image: Generate commercial-safe stock imagery
  • Vector generation: Coming to Illustrator workflows

Cost: Included with Creative Cloud subscription; standalone plans available.

7. Canva AI - Best for Non-Designers

Canva's AI features (Magic Write, Magic Edit, Magic Resize, Background Remover) give non-designer freelancers professional-quality output without a design background.

Free tier: Generous - core AI features available on free plan Pro: $14.99/month for full access


Developer Freelancers

8. Cursor - Best AI IDE

Cursor is the highest-rated AI-powered code editor in 2026. Built on VS Code, it integrates Claude and GPT-4o for:

  • Multi-file code generation from natural language descriptions
  • Intelligent tab completion that understands full project context
  • AI-powered debugging and refactoring

Cost: Cursor Pro at $20/month (free tier available with limited completions)

9. GitHub Copilot - Best for VS Code Users

GitHub Copilot integrates natively with VS Code, JetBrains IDEs, and Neovim. It's the market-standard option for developers already in the Microsoft ecosystem.

Cost: $10/month or $100/year (free for students and open-source contributors)

10. Tabnine - Privacy-First Alternative

Tabnine runs models locally and doesn't send your code to external servers - important for freelancers working on client NDAs.

Cost: Free basic tier; $12/month for full model access


Video & Audio Freelancers

11. Descript - Best for Video Editors

Descript turns video editing into a text-editing workflow. You edit the transcript, and the video cuts automatically. Key features:

  • Remove filler words ("um", "uh") with one click
  • AI overdub: record a few minutes of your voice, then correct mispronunciations in audio by typing
  • Screen recording with AI-enhanced transcription

Free tier: 1 hour of transcription/month Cost: $12/month (Creator) to $24/month (Pro)

12. ElevenLabs - Best AI Voiceover

ElevenLabs produces the most natural-sounding AI voices available. Used by freelancers to:

  • Create voiceovers for client explainer videos without hiring a voice actor
  • Localize content into multiple languages
  • Generate narration for YouTube videos, podcasts, and courses

Free tier: 10 minutes of audio/month Cost: $5–$22/month for higher usage


Client Communication & Business Operations

13. Notion AI - Best for Project Management

Notion AI supercharges the already-popular Notion workspace with:

  • Automatic meeting summary generation
  • Project brief drafting from rough notes
  • Q&A over your entire workspace

Cost: $10/month add-on to any Notion plan

14. Loom + AI Summary - Best for Async Client Updates

Loom's built-in AI generates automatic summaries and chapters for every video you record - meaning clients can read a 3-sentence summary instead of watching a 5-minute explainer.

Free tier: 5 videos (with AI features on paid plans) Cost: $12.50/month (Starter)

15. Zapier with AI Actions - Best for Automating Repetitive Tasks

Zapier's AI Actions allow you to build no-code workflows that use GPT-4o/Claude to process data, write responses, or classify inputs automatically.

Example workflows:

  • New Upwork contract signed → AI drafts welcome email → sends in Gmail
  • Client form submission → AI extracts project brief → creates Notion task
  • Invoice paid → AI logs in spreadsheet → sends thank-you message

Cost: Free for 100 tasks/month; paid from $19.99/month

The AI Tool ROI Calculation

Here's how to decide if an AI tool is worth the subscription:

Formula: (Hours saved per month × your hourly rate) vs. Tool monthly cost

Example: If Cursor saves a developer 8 hours/month at $60/hr = $480 value. Cursor costs $20/month. ROI = 2,300%.

Any tool where the time savings exceed the subscription cost by 2× or more is worth keeping.
